What skills and experience we're looking for
We would like to hear from you if you:
- Can challenge, inspire and support children in their learning;
- Can provide outstanding learning opportunities for our children;
- Have a excellent knowledge and experience of the KS2 curriculum;
- Are dedicated to and have high expectations of children and a belief that all children can succeed;
- Are able to lead a foundation subject across the primary phase
- Are committed to teaching using a creative, cross-curricular approach;
- Are able to support the Christian ethos of our school;
- Have excellent communication and inter-personal skills;
- Are able to create a high quality stimulating, interactive and creative learning environment;
- Are able to work effectively within our hardworking, talented and friendly team on whole school issues and can share good practice.

Further details about the role
Netheravon All Saints Church of England Primary School is looking to appoint a Class Teacher to join our friendly and vibrant school starting in September 2023.
We aim to promote the full potential of all at Netheravon All Saints C of E Primary School, by developing their unique talents and skills through a broad, balanced and stimulating curriculum with an inclusive, caring Christian environment, where everyone is respected and valued.
We are immensely proud of our school and the facilities we can offer. As a Class Teacher, you will work collaboratively as part of a team, to serve the community by providing education of the highest quality within the context of Christian belief and practice.
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
